Transaction 110725800de22c19dc7128264988b0a71ab93385ea9a3976bfa38365edb33067
1 Input
1 Output
-
110725800de22c19dc7128264988b0a71ab93385ea9a3976bfa38365edb33067:0
- value
- 693590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b4a1864d4eea4daa3bdaee82384af692c8d4c86 OP_EQUAL
- address
- 34BJvxHn2qNeRrnwVwUnz7X25GYeqpvQ4V